Match each term with its description

edible paper - comes from rice paper, potato starch, or soybeans

faux caviar - spherification

flash freezing - uses liquid nitrogen

foams - uses food stabilizers and thickening agents

powdered food -uses maltodextrin

Edible paper comes from startch, potato. soyabeans, rice paper.

Flash freezing uses liquid nitrogen to freeze the fruits and vegetables.

The chefs uses maltodextrin for powdered foods.

John and Fiona are both nurses at the same hospital. When Fiona was talking to John, John was very short with her and visibly upset. To prevent any problems, Fiona asked the nurse practitioner for a meeting to work out any conflict. John was upset with the way Fiona had treated one of his patients. The statement which best describes the conflict is John had a professional conflict,and nurse practitioner was the mediator.

Answer: option (b) is correct

<u>Explanation:</u>

Professional conflict is one that occurs at a workplace between two or more persons. It arises due to the clash of interest or values between two or more persons. One person tries to exploit the other in his professional capacity either for his personal or professional benefit.

Here, in this case, there is a conflict between John and Fiona and the nurse practitioner is acting as a mediator between resolving the conflict. Organizations must try to resolve such conflicts as early as possible otherwise it might affect the workplace environment.
